From what I can recall, one can't choose between the 850/1900 and the 900/AWS editions since google abandonned the google.com/phone sale site. From what I read on the actual brightstar selling site, they only sell the 900/AWS one for the developers.

Though for some obscure reason thery're still giving away AT&T ones for free. That one I just don't get.
